揭秘高效测试管理页面:5个技巧让你的软件质量飞跃

揭秘高效测试管理页面:5个技巧让你的软件质量飞跃

在当今快速迭代的软件开发环境中,测试管理页面的重要性不言而喻。一个设计合理、功能完善的测试管理页面不仅能提高测试效率,还能显著提升软件质量。本文将为您揭示5个关键技巧,帮助您打造一个高效的测试管理页面,从而推动软件质量的飞跃式提升。

1. 直观的仪表盘设计

测试管理页面的核心是一个清晰、直观的仪表盘。这个仪表盘应该能够一目了然地展示项目的测试进度、bug状态、测试覆盖率等关键指标。设计时应注意以下几点:

数据可视化:使用图表、进度条等可视化元素,让数据更易理解和分析。例如,可以用饼图展示不同严重程度的bug分布,用折线图显示bug解决趋势。

自定义布局:允许用户根据个人需求调整仪表盘布局,将最重要的信息放在最显眼的位置。这样可以提高工作效率,让每个团队成员都能快速获取他们最关心的信息。

实时更新:确保仪表盘数据能够实时更新,反映最新的测试状态。这对于快速决策和及时发现问题至关重要。

2. 高效的测试用例管理

测试用例是测试过程的基石,因此测试管理页面必须提供强大的测试用例管理功能:

分类与标签:实现测试用例的多维度分类,如功能模块、测试类型、优先级等。同时,引入标签系统,便于快速筛选和组织用例。

版本控制:对测试用例进行版本管理,记录每次修改的历史,方便追踪用例的演变过程和回溯previous版本。

批量操作:支持批量导入、导出、修改和删除测试用例,提高管理效率。特别是对于大型项目,这个功能可以节省大量时间。

在这方面,ONES 研发管理平台提供了出色的测试用例管理功能,能够满足各种复杂场景的需求。

3. 灵活的测试计划与执行

一个优秀的测试管理页面应该能够支持灵活的测试计划制定和执行:

测试计划模板:提供多种测试计划模板,适应不同类型的项目需求。同时允许用户自定义模板,以满足特定的工作流程。

资源分配:支持测试任务的智能分配,考虑测试人员的专业技能、工作负荷等因素,实现资源的最优化利用。

进度跟踪:实时展示测试执行进度,包括已完成用例数、通过率、剩余工作量等信息,帮助项目管理者及时调整测试策略。

自动化集成:与自动化测试工具无缝集成,将自动化测试结果直接反馈到测试管理页面,提高测试效率和准确性。

测试管理页面

4. 全面的缺陷追踪系统

缺陷管理是测试过程中的重中之重,一个优秀的测试管理页面应该包含以下缺陷追踪功能:

详细的缺陷记录:支持记录缺陷的详细信息,包括复现步骤、环境信息、截图或视频附件等,方便开发人员快速定位和解决问题。

工作流定制:允许团队根据自身需求定制缺陷处理流程,如”新建-待修复-修复中-待验证-已关闭”等,确保每个缺陷都能得到妥善处理。

关联性分析:支持建立缺陷之间的关联关系,如重复缺陷、父子缺陷等,有助于全面了解问题的影响范围和根源。

智能分配与提醒:根据缺陷的类型、严重程度自动分配给相应的开发人员,并设置智能提醒机制,确保重要缺陷得到及时处理。

这些功能在ONES 研发管理平台中都有很好的实现,能够大大提升缺陷管理的效率。

5. 强大的报告与分析功能

测试管理页面的最终目标是为决策提供支持,因此需要强大的报告与分析功能:

多维度报告:支持生成多种类型的报告,如测试进度报告、缺陷趋势报告、测试覆盖率报告等,满足不同角色的需求。

自定义报表:允许用户根据特定需求自定义报表,选择关心的指标和数据维度,生成个性化的分析报告。

数据挖掘与预测:利用人工智能技术,对历史数据进行深度分析,预测潜在的质量风险,为测试策略的制定提供参考。

导出与共享:支持将报告导出为多种格式(如PDF、Excel等),并提供便捷的分享机制,方便与其他团队成员或管理层沟通。

总之,一个高效的测试管理页面应该是团队协作的中枢,信息交流的平台,决策支持的工具。通过实现上述五个方面的优化,您可以显著提升测试管理的效率,从而推动软件质量的全面提升。记住,优秀的测试管理页面不仅仅是一个工具,更是提高团队生产力和软件质量的关键因素。持续优化和完善您的测试管理页面,让它成为您通往卓越软件质量的助推器。